hi gracie

i can explain. NeuroTalk was started up by DocJohn, who already had a very large support forum called PhychCentral. he did so as a temp haven for BT members when the site when down and there was no word when or if it would return.

well..we all loved it here, so he made it a permanent site. then a few months later Bt was up again.

some of the members post on both places. we have own own members who only post here. this site is growning by leaps and bounds. but we are totally different sites with different Admins and Mods. are Guidlines are different too.
